[PATCH WIP 0/3] Support userspace-selected fds

The first patch is independent of the other two; it allows reserving
file descriptors below a certain minimum for userspace-selected fd
allocation only.

The second patch implements userspace-selected fd allocation for
openat2, introducing a new O_SPECIFIC_FD flag and an fd field in struct
open_how. In io_uring, this allows sequences like openat2/read/close
without waiting for the openat2 to complete. Multiple such sequences can
overlap, as long as each uses a distinct file descriptor.

The third patch adds userspace-selected fd allocation to pipe2 as well.
I did this partly as a demonstration of how simple it is to wire up
O_SPECIFIC_FD support for a new fd-allocating system call, and partly in
the hopes that this may make it more useful to wire up io_uring support
for pipe2 in the future.
